How Does Humidity Form?

Humidity is concentrated water vapor that’s present in the air. Normally, this helps keep your living spaces cool and comfortable. However, having too much of it can lead to foggy windows, clammy skin and a warm, heavy atmosphere. High humidity isn’t recommended in your home, as it can affect not just your roofing components but also furniture and other household items that are vulnerable to excess moisture.

The Impact of Humidity on Your Roof

Excess moisture can lead to costly roof repairs if not addressed promptly. It can slowly affect the roof’s rafters, trusses, support beams and decking, causing them to rot, stretch, expand or crack. To protect your roofing system from the harmful effects of humidity, you should monitor your home’s moisture levels.

Controlling Indoor Humidity

We recommend maintaining about 30% to 50% humidity to ensure consistent indoor air quality. Eliminate sources of moisture such as a basement leak. Utilize exhaust fans when using the kitchen or bathroom. Controlling indoor humidity levels through any of these measures can add to the comfort, enjoyment and well-being of everyone in your household and the home itself.
